Manulife Canada Retirement is a leading provider of group retirement savings plans for businesses across Canada. Our plans include Registered Retirement Savings, Defined Contribution, Registered Pension, Deferred Profit Sharing, and Employee Share Ownership programs. The National Small Business Consultant for Canada Retirement manages small business cases located across Canada. While accountable to support the sales team, this is not a sales position.

This is an opportunity to join Canada Retirement of Manulife at a time of significant importance. This is a key field office relationship management role with time spent interacting directly with corporate customers and their affiliated market sources.
Position Responsibilities
- Participation as a supporting member of the pre-sale process for Pension products and services
- Participate in the installation process by working closely with Plan Sponsors, Producers/Advisors and Head Office Implementation Team and Plan Design Services teams.
- Provide support on membership renewal and training to Plan Sponsors and Producers/Advisors
- Own high-level relationship with Plan Sponsors, Producers/Advisors through implementation of new plan
- Inforce and support digital processes through training of Plan Sponsors and Producers/Advisors
- Coordinate Agent of Record changes through proper internal channels
- Monitor successful plan activation through first contribution remittance.
- Support plan terminations and amendments for the group plan as the need arises.
- Participate in projects related to the small business product, known as Future Step
- Manage under $2M new GRO business and Inforce assignments.
- Experience working with plan sponsors in a pension-related capacity an asset.
- Knowledge of Canadian Pension industry
- Strong mathematical aptitude is an asset.
- Undergraduate degree or equivalent years of experience (degree preferred in business, economics or finance)
- Superior interpersonal skills
- Proven ability to set priorities, meet goals, work independently, successful in a team-focused work environment.
- Proven problem-solving and analytical skills.
- Proven organizational & time management skills.
- Superior written & verbal communication skills
- Outstanding presentation skill in a group setting
- Proficiency in both English and French is required
